**Key ceremony checklist — item 7 (Veltrix upload pipeline).** Confirm encoding detection for uploaded text files before sealing. Run the Charsniff probe against the sample set: UTF-8, UTF-16LE with BOM, and legacy Kovac-archive Latin-2. Any file falling back to heuristic detection must be flagged and re-uploaded. Sign off in the ceremony log once all 40 samples pass. After sign-off, the ceremony lead reads out the recovery passphrase for the transcript, recorded immediately below.

vault phrase of kajef-tafog = wenox-briix

## Fix audio drift in Hallwright guide app

Fixes stuttering playback reported by visitors at the Verrow Gallery exhibit. Root cause: buffer underruns on older devices when switching tracks near beacons. Support team: tell users to update; no settings changes needed on their end. This PR enlarges the prefetch buffer and adds a beacon debounce. The tuned values are listed here.

tuning table, fajop-hafog:
WEIGHTS = {
    "soriel": 277,
    "belael": 101,
}

## Tuning

The receipt mailer (Almsgate) batches donation receipts and sends through the Thornquay relay. On-call: if the queue backs up, resist the urge to crank batch size — the relay rate-limits per connection, and bigger batches just mean bigger retries. Scale worker count first, then shorten the flush interval. Dedupe window must stay longer than the retry horizon or donors get duplicate receipts, which generates tickets. All knobs live in one place and are read at worker start. Current production values follow.

tuning table, kajop-yafof:
QUOTAS = {
    "wenath": 10,
    "ulaael": 5,
}

Subject: Insurance renewal — quick heads-up

Hi all,

Welcome aboard, Dalia! Quick note before Thursday's exec sync: our policy with Merrowgate Assurance comes up for renewal next month. Premiums are up about 9%, mostly driven by the new Kestrel warehouse coverage. Brokers think we can negotiate that down if we bundle liability lines. I'll circulate options by Friday. One confidential item for your eyes as incoming director follows below.

confidential, kahog-bawif: The northern region missed its Pramir quota by 20.0 percent last quarter. Casaxek Freight plans to lower the Fraion list price by 41.5 percent in December. The finance team signed off on a budget of $236.4 million for Project Druius. The renewal with Fenysix Partners closes at $91.3 million a year, 2.1 percent below the last contract.